The Community Outreach Department at University Hospitals St. John Medical Center makes a difference in the health and well-being of our community.
Community Outreach hosted a Health Fair for employees of American Greetings at the company’s Crocker Park home two weeks ago.
The Fair represents the mission of Community Outreach, which was established in 1998 to promote health and wellness in the community.
“The Fair was a great success,” said Paul Forthofer, Director. “We performed over 500 screenings. Community Outreach is very pleased to help people connect with the appointments and services they need and to serve their wellness needs conveniently to them.”
“We care deeply about the health and welfare of the communities we are privileged to serve one resident at a time,” said Rob David, President and CEO, UH St. John.

“We had great feedback from those who attended. The mission of Outreach is all about reaching different people in the community. UH is looking to expand what we do in the community. This represents an example of that initiative,” continued Forthofer.
Those who attended were able to access information on cardiovascular services, digestive services, Ask a Doc emergency services, information on diabetes, Connor Integrative Health Network, Acupuncture, Midwife services and even appointment scheduling.
Screenings included blood pressure, cholesterol/glucose, bone density, grip and stength, stroke and more.
Guests were able to discuss health concerns with recognized community experts like Linda Owen, RN, BSN, and Sarah Mulcahy, RN, BSN, of Cardiovascular Services, Chest Pain Coordinator Colette Delgado, RN, BSN, the Bariatrics, Reflux and Weight Loss team of Daanish Kazi, MD, Anna Hazinakis, RN, and Mario Henderson, PT, Navigator, Ask a Doc emergency physicians Gennaro Romanello, MD, and Kristen Kaebler, PhD, Midwives Maureen Stein-Vavro and Elise Brewka and more.
Outreach Programs are active in the community almost daily with a host of health screenings, including:
- Cholesterol
- Glucose
- Blood pressures/heart rate
- Balance (with Rehabilitation Services)
- Concussion (with Rehabilitation Services)
- Posture and flexibility (with Rehabilitation Services)
- Body mass index (with Nutritional Services department)
Health Classes include:
- American Heart Association (AHA) Heart Saver CPR
- AHA Heart Saver First Aid
- Germ Prevention and Handwashing (class for elementary school children)

Walk For Wellness!
In a collaborative effort, Great Northern Mall and UH St. John Medical Center are providing an ongoing mall walking program. A free health talk by a UH St. John Medical Center health care professional is offered, along with blood pressure screenings by a Community Outreach nurse.
